Output 75446f69ac06bb332abd715bad77c0b540cb0751eb1909617c3f6111ad96a8ac:51

value
3407241
script pubkey
OP_0 OP_PUSHBYTES_20 a7a2c842adfaf13776f140207a767d76a6e9cd1d
address
bc1q573vss4dltcnwah3gqs85anaw6nwnngayvs9mn
transaction
75446f69ac06bb332abd715bad77c0b540cb0751eb1909617c3f6111ad96a8ac
confirmations
202543
spent
true